Product Management Metrics Question: Measuring success of a digital therapeutics platform for heart failure management

Introduction

Measuring the success of Biofourmis's BiovitalsHF platform for heart failure management requires a comprehensive approach that considers multiple stakeholders and metrics. Step 1

Product Context

BiovitalsHF is a digital therapeutics platform designed to help manage heart failure patients remotely. It combines wearable sensors, mobile applications, and AI-driven analytics to provide continuous monitoring and personalized care recommendations.

Key stakeholders include:

  1. Patients with heart failure
  2. Healthcare providers (cardiologists, nurses)
  3. Hospitals and healthcare systems
  4. Insurance companies
  5. Biofourmis (the company)

User flow:

  1. Patient onboarding: Patients receive wearable sensors and download the mobile app.
  2. Continuous monitoring: The platform collects vital signs and other health data 24/7.
  3. Data analysis: AI algorithms process the data to detect trends and potential issues.
  4. Alerts and recommendations: The system notifies healthcare providers of concerning changes and suggests interventions.
  5. Provider review: Clinicians review alerts and patient data, adjusting treatment plans as needed.

BiovitalsHF fits into Biofourmis's broader strategy of leveraging AI and wearable technology to improve patient outcomes and reduce healthcare costs. It competes with other remote patient monitoring solutions like Philips' Heartcare and Medtronic's MCOT, but differentiates itself through its AI-driven predictive capabilities.

Product Lifecycle Stage: BiovitalsHF is in the growth stage, having proven its concept and now focusing on expanding its user base and refining its features based on real-world data and feedback.

Software-specific context:

  • Platform: Cloud-based with mobile apps for iOS and Android
  • Integration points: Electronic Health Records (EHR) systems, hospital IT infrastructure
  • Deployment model: Software-as-a-Service (SaaS) with ongoing updates and improvements
